St. Gallen have had a rollercoaster of seasons and they now have to accept the reality. Earlier this season, this side was part of the sides fighting for title win, and now, a place in the championship group is mathematically over which is not what head coach, Enrico Maaßen will not be happy for. However, the positivity in this one is the fact that this side has zero possibility of being relegated looking at the number of points accumulated already.
Last weekend, this team travelled to Lugano and could only take a point at the Stadio di Cornaredo, in a 1-1 encounter. In that game, Enrico Maaßen's team needed a 64th minute Willem Geubbels strike to overturn their deficit having gone behind six minutes earlier.
Ahead of this game, St. Gallen have accumulated 44 points from their 32 league contests this season. In the standings, Enrico Maaßen’s team sit 8th spot, scoring 45 goals with 43 conceded.

Sion: Form and Statistics
Sion will hope they can finally secure a league win after a number of unlucky results and inconsistent plays. In 2022 this team was one of the toughest sides, going head to head with top sides and securing crucial wins. Also, Didier Tholot's side started this season on a good level, but then struggled to keep up with their level. In their last league matches, Sion could only pick up one win, coming against Lugano in a 2-1 contest at home. However, this team has played weaker sides after those positive results, but could only settle for a draw with Yverdon, while losing to Winterthur.
Last weekend, Sion hosted Servette and they did well to hold the league chasing side to a 1-1 draw. In that encounter, Numa Lavanchy strike was enough to see them take a point at full time. Ahead of this game, Sion have accumulated 36 points from 32 matches which position them 9th place. In 32 matches played, Didier Tholot’s team has scored 41 goals while conceding 50 in the same span.

📊 St. Gallen vs Sion: Head-to-Head Statistics
The last five matches between these two teams java ended in more positivity for St. Gallen who has won three while Sion could only settle for a draw in two others. In the meantime, the last two matches of this fixture ended in a draw, the first 2-2 and then 1-1 last November.
Ahead of this game, St. Gallen have lost only one of their last six home matches, last defeat against Lausanne, as they won four and drew one other.
Sion head into this game having failed to win any of their last eight away matches, lost seven with the lone exception ending in a 1-1 draw with Grasshoppers.
